Transaction 22a843ee8cd46da98185beaba4a89012e877dea964b2ce32d98b575603ea79c5
1 Input
1 Outputs
- 22a843ee8cd46da98185beaba4a89012e877dea964b2ce32d98b575603ea79c5:0
value 7317200
address 3HbDkF5yncudpYncdpFd3FXytxb2Z5ck1N